What is Rednote?
Rednote is a dynamic and creative content creation and sharing platform that has emerged in the digital content field in recent years. It is characterized by a diverse user base, covering people from various fields, including fashion and beauty enthusiasts, food explorers, travel experts, technology geeks, and life artists. Whether you are an ordinary person eager to share daily moments or an expert with professional knowledge and unique insights in a specific field, you can find your own stage on Rednote.
On Rednote, the forms of content are diverse. Text and picture notes vividly display creators’ delicate life perceptions and practical experience and skills. For example, exquisite fashion collocation texts and pictures not only show the collocation effects of trendy clothes but also share the experience of how to choose suitable clothes for different occasions. Food-related texts and pictures detail the cooking steps of dishes, making people feel as if they can smell the aroma of the food. Short videos, with their intuitive and vivid characteristics, attract the attention of a large number of users. Funny short videos bring laughter, while popular science short videos convey valuable information in a relaxed atmosphere. In addition, the live broadcast function enables creators to interact with fans in real time, enhancing the cohesion of the community and users’ sense of participation.

An Inventory of Rednote’s Money-Making Channels
On Rednote, brand cooperation and sponsorship are important ways for creators to make a profit. This form of cooperation is diverse, providing a broad development space for creators.
One common form is product promotion. Brands will choose to cooperate with creators who have influence and a fan base in related fields, asking them to display and recommend their products in notes or videos. For example, a fashion brand may cooperate with a fashion blogger, asking the blogger to wear its new clothes and show the style, material, wearing experience, etc. of the clothes to fans through beautiful pictures and vivid text descriptions. At the same time, the blogger shares collocation skills to guide fans to buy. Beauty brands will cooperate with beauty bloggers. The bloggers will try out the brand’s cosmetics in the videos, explain in detail the usage methods, effects and their own usage feelings of the products, touching fans with real experiences and stimulating their desire to buy.

Cooperative creation is also an important way of brand cooperation. Brands and creators jointly plan content, combining the brand’s concept and the creator’s style to create unique and attractive works. For example, a sports brand cooperates with a blogger who loves outdoor sports to jointly launch a series of content about the selection of outdoor sports equipment, outdoor adventure skills and sports and healthy lifestyles. Relying on their professional knowledge and rich outdoor experience, bloggers create high-quality content for brands, and brands provide corresponding resource support and remuneration. This kind of cooperation can not only enhance the brand’s popularity and reputation but also enable creators to obtain more exposure opportunities and income.

Rednote’s commission mechanism for product promotion provides a way for creators to earn income through selling goods. Under this mechanism, creators can insert product links in their notes or videos, and when fans purchase goods through these links, creators can get corresponding commissions.
To achieve good results in commission from product promotion, product selection is the key first step. Creators should choose products that are in line with their account positioning and fans’ needs. It is simpler for fitness bloggers to gain fame and sales by endorsing workout gear, apparel, protein powder, and other fitness-related items. At the same time, the dependability of product quality must be guaranteed. High-quality items can provide fans with a positive user experience, which not only helps to increase fans’ faith in creators but also helps to prevent unfavorable remarks brought on by poor product quality. For instance, in order to guarantee that a sports backpack can satisfy the real needs of sports fans, it is essential to have a thorough understanding of the backpack’s performance in terms of material, capacity, and carrying system.
Promotion skills should not be ignored. When promoting products, creators should integrate them into the content in a natural and authentic way. For example, in a fitness daily video, naturally introduce the fitness equipment you use and share your feelings and effects during the use process, instead of making rigid advertisements. Based on your personal usage experience, you may also provide fans some buy recommendations and usage advice. When proposing a yoga mat, for instance, you may explain how to pick one that is the right thickness and size for your height and weight, as well as helpful tips on how to keep the mat clean and in good condition while using it. Additionally, fans’ desire to purchase might be piqued by employing promotional strategies like time-limited deals and special discounts. For example, getting an exclusive coupon for a certain product for fans, which can be used to enjoy a discounted price within a certain period of time, can effectively stimulate fans’ purchasing behavior, increase the sales volume of goods, and thus increase the creator’s commission income from product promotion.

Mastering appropriate content posting skills can help your works gain more exposure and attention on Rednote.
The choice of posting time is of vital importance. Different user groups have different levels of activity at different times. Generally, from 7 - 9 p.m. on weekdays is the time when most office workers and students rest and relax, and they will browse Rednote to obtain various information during this period. The afternoon from 2 - 4 p.m. on weekends is also a time when users are highly active. Of course, the specific best posting time needs to be determined according to your target audience. For example, if your main audience is the group of mothers with babies, they may be more active in the afternoon after their children’s naps or in the evening after their children fall asleep. You can analyze the data on the platform’s data analysis tools to understand the distribution of your fans’ active time, and then choose to post content during these periods to increase the exposure rate of your content.
Maintaining a stable posting frequency is also crucial. This can get fans into the habit of regularly following you, increasing fan stickiness. For example, you can create a posting plan and post 3 - 4 pieces of content per week, so that fans know when to expect your new works. However, be careful not to post too frequently, as it may affect the quality of the content; nor too infrequently, otherwise fans may forget about you.
The writing of titles and copy is the key to attracting users to click. The title should be concise, clear, and attractive, accurately conveying the core highlights of the content. You can use some techniques, such as setting a suspense, using numbers, or combining with hot topics. For example, the title “5 Tips to Make Your Travel Photos Look Stunning” not only highlights the practicality of the content with numbers but also arouses users’ curiosity with words like “stunning”. The copy should be vivid, interesting, and touching, capable of generating an emotional resonance with users. You can appropriately use some emoji in the copy to increase its fun and affinity. At the same time, pay attention to the layout of the copy, with clear paragraphs and prominent key points, making it easy and enjoyable for users to read.
Data analysis is an important tool for enhancing the creative effect and monetization ability on Rednote. Through in - depth analysis of data, creators can accurately understand user needs and content performance, and thus purposefully optimize their creative strategies to achieve better creative results and revenue growth.
Creators should focus on key data indicators such as the reading volume and interaction rate. The reading volume directly reflects the exposure level of the content. A high reading volume means that the work has successfully attracted the attention of a large number of users. The interaction rate, on the other hand, comprehensively reflects users’ enthusiasm and love for the content. It covers multiple dimensions such as likes, comments, favorites, and shares. A high interaction rate indicates that the content has resonated with users and inspired their desire to participate. For example, if a note has a high reading volume but a low interaction rate, it may mean that although the content has caught users’ eyes, it has not deeply touched their hearts and cannot prompt them to actively participate in the interaction.
Targeted content optimization based on data feedback is the core part of improving the creative level. If the reading volume and interaction rate of a certain type of content are consistently high, creators can increase the intensity of creating such content, deeply explore related content, and meet users’ strong interest in this topic. For example, if a fitness blogger finds that content sharing fitness diet combinations is very popular among users, they can further expand the content scope around this topic, such as launching diet plans for different fitness goals and cooking tutorials for fitness meals. Conversely, if the data performance of some content is poor, creators need to deeply analyze the reasons. It may be that the title is not attractive enough, the content quality needs to be improved, or the posting time is inappropriate. In response to these problems, adjust the creative direction and strategy in a timely manner. For example, optimize the expression of the title, re - examine the value points and presentation of the content, or try posting content at different times to find the most suitable posting time.
In addition, by analyzing the data of fan portraits, creators can accurately grasp the characteristics and needs of fans. Understanding information such as the age, gender, geographical distribution, and hobbies of fans helps creators formulate more targeted content strategies, create content that suits fans’ preferences, and enhance fans’ sense of identity and loyalty. For example, if it is found that the fans are mainly young women with a strong interest in fashion and beauty, creators can incorporate more fashion trend elements and beauty skill sharing in the content to meet the needs of this specific fan group, thereby enhancing the attractiveness and monetization potential of the content.
